软件应用如何实现大数据分析?
在当今信息爆炸的时代,大数据已成为各行各业的重要资源。如何有效地进行大数据分析,成为了众多企业和研究机构关注的焦点。本文将探讨软件应用如何实现大数据分析,帮助读者深入了解这一领域。
一、大数据分析概述
大数据是指规模巨大、类型繁多、价值密度低的数据集合。它具有四个基本特征:大量性、多样性、高速性和价值密度低。大数据分析则是指对海量数据进行挖掘、处理、分析和应用的过程,旨在从数据中提取有价值的信息,为企业或个人提供决策支持。
二、软件应用在大数据分析中的作用
1. 数据采集与预处理
在大数据分析过程中,首先需要对数据进行采集和预处理。软件应用在此环节发挥着至关重要的作用。
- 数据采集:通过各类传感器、网络爬虫等技术手段,将原始数据从不同渠道采集到统一平台。
- 数据预处理:对采集到的数据进行清洗、去重、格式转换等操作,确保数据质量。
2. 数据存储与管理
随着数据量的不断增长,如何高效地存储和管理数据成为了关键问题。软件应用在数据存储与管理方面具有以下优势:
- 分布式存储:采用分布式存储技术,如Hadoop、Spark等,实现海量数据的存储和计算。
- 数据仓库:构建数据仓库,对数据进行整合、分类、索引,方便后续分析。
3. 数据分析与挖掘
软件应用在数据分析与挖掘方面提供了丰富的工具和方法,如:
- 统计分析:对数据进行描述性统计、推断性统计等,揭示数据规律。
- 机器学习:利用机器学习算法,如聚类、分类、回归等,从数据中提取特征,预测未来趋势。
- 深度学习:利用深度学习算法,如神经网络、卷积神经网络等,对复杂数据进行建模和分析。
4. 可视化展示
将分析结果以图表、地图等形式直观地展示出来,有助于用户更好地理解数据背后的信息。软件应用在可视化展示方面提供了丰富的工具,如:
- ECharts:一款基于HTML5的图表库,支持多种图表类型。
- D3.js:一款基于Web的JavaScript库,可用于创建复杂的交互式数据可视化。
三、案例分析
以下是一些软件应用在大数据分析领域的成功案例:
- 阿里巴巴:通过大数据分析,阿里巴巴实现了精准营销、供应链优化、风险控制等功能,为企业创造了巨大的价值。
- 百度:利用大数据分析,百度实现了搜索引擎优化、广告投放优化、用户画像等功能,提升了用户体验。
- 腾讯:通过大数据分析,腾讯实现了游戏推荐、社交网络分析、广告投放优化等功能,增强了用户粘性。
四、总结
软件应用在实现大数据分析方面发挥着重要作用。通过数据采集、存储、分析与挖掘,软件应用能够帮助企业和个人从海量数据中提取有价值的信息,为决策提供有力支持。随着技术的不断发展,软件应用在大数据分析领域的应用将更加广泛,为各行各业带来更多价值。
猜你喜欢:业务性能指标